Film background
Hayao Miyazaki’s interwar adventure follows Porco, the chivalrous ex-ace cursed with a pig’s face, as he duels sky pirates over the Adriatic and rediscovers purpose through Fio and Gina. A box-office hit in Japan, it remains one of Studio Ghibli’s most beloved aviation romances.

Poster design
A joyous sky-blue composition: Porco stands center in flight gear against cotton clouds while an armada of fantastical seaplanes wheels around him. The flowing red script “Porco Rosso” and Italian captioning underline the film’s Mediterranean setting. Bright, airy colours and crisp character art make this a perfect display piece.
